The Compliance Investigator 1, under general supervision, reviews Unemployment Insurance Identify Verification and ID Theft cases.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TION & R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Reviews unemployment insurance identity verification and ID theft cases.
  • Gathers pertinent documents and evidence to support findings. 
  • Assists in preparing cases for overpayment establishment, civil action and criminal prosecution.
  • Processes required department, state and federal reports per established guidelines.
  • Provides customer service to internal and external customers regarding identification verification requirements and other areas of assignment.
  • Responses to customer emails, faxes, phone calls and other correspondence 
  • Performs other duties as assigned.   

PREFERRED QUALIFICATION

  • Bachelor's degree in a related field from an accredited college of university
  • Two years of professional investigative experience with a state, federal or local governmental entity
  • Four or more years experience processing and/or adjudicating claims/rendering overpayment determinations
  • Ability to use proper and effective investigative and interview techniques
  • Experience generating and managing high volume, detailed work, requiring critical thinking skills
  • Ability to use proper spelling, grammar and punctuation in reports
  • Proficiency in the use of Microsoft Office suite
